Overview
Majoring in French at Widener University means immersing yourself in the study of French language and culture through discussion-based classes, community engagement opportunities, internships, study abroad, and more.
Key Features
In the classroom, you'll gain invaluable skills from native and heritage French speakers, guided by professors who will help you harness your foreign language fluency towards your professional goals.
Through strong relationships with Philadelphia institutions like the French-American Chamber of Commerce, you'll have opportunities to engage with Francophone culture in our own backyard. Want to jet-set even farther? Travel to established study-abroad programs in France and Canada, or work with a faculty member to find a new program in any French-speaking country that's right for you.
You'll graduate confident in your ability to navigate between languages and cultures for a fast start and long-term career success in today's global economy.
